Why it works
It leverages guilt and a direct challenge. By pairing a wounded, serious soldier making a direct appeal with a self-auditing question, it makes civilian sacrifices feel necessary to support the troops.
Steal this when
You need to compel an audience to adopt a difficult or inconvenient behavior by framing it as a moral duty or comparing it to a greater sacrifice.
